Drive Silver Sport II is another option for lightweight wheelchairs. This wheelchair has a number excellent features like flip-back desk arm padding as well as safety straps and an adjustable height push handle. The lightweight design keeps the body weight at a lower 45 pounds. It is available in three different sizes of seat, and has a variety of options for customization.
The DAYS Whirl, and the Glacier are two other light wheelchairs that are equipped with a range of accessories. Both chairs are made for people who have above average body sizes and feature various features that can be customized. The DAYS Whirl is more comfortable due to a seat-height adjustment and fixed armrests that are cushioned. The Glacier is a great option for those who are looking for a reliable and simple wheelchair.

The width, depth, and height are all important aspects to consider, as these determine how easy it is to propel the chair. You may also want to look at the wheels, as they will affect how easily you can move around on different surfaces. A lot of wheelchairs have tyres with solid tread that are easy to clean, while some have puncture-proof wheels for extra security.
If you're new to self-propulsion, it might take some time to figure out the ideal seating configuration up and an adjustable chair is crucial for beginners. For more experienced users, a custom-made welded wheelchair such as TiLite’s TR, RGK's Octane Sub4 or Progeo’s Joker Energy is extremely lightweight however it has a limited range of adjustment options. These chairs are ideal for advanced wheelchair users.
